Challenges - A Whole New Sims 2 Experience!

Accept as many Challenges as you like, then run the TSR Challenge Wizard to check your game at any time, automatically updating your TSR Challenge Profile with your progress. Completed Challenges will earn you Kudos, and will place you in our Challenge Hall of Fame. Your Challenge achievements will also be shown on your Profile Page.

There are over 400 different game Objectives which we can set and record, so as we build up our database you should find our Challenges to be unique and varied!

How do Challenges work?

When we create a Challenge you can view all of the details and Objectives before you choose to accept it. Each Challenge will give you the life story of a Sim (or family of Sims), and will provide you with a Sims2Pack file to download and install that family into your game.

You will see that each Challenge has a variety of Objectives which might include Career Tracks, Skills, Interests and a whole host of Achievements. At first, all of these Objectives will have a red background, indicating that you are yet to achieve this task. As Objectives are achieved in the game, the backgrounds change to green. Once a Challenge is complete, you will be rewarded with Kudos and your name will be included with the list of members who have completed the Challenge, as well as being added to our Challenge Hall of Fame!

Each Challenge will identify how difficult they are to achieve, and any Expansion Pack requirements to play. Challenges are designed so that it is very hard to 'fail', or to render a challenge impossible to win. Difficulty can just as easily be interpreted as time required to complete a Challenge.

How does the TSR Challenge Wizard work?

When you install our Challenge Wizard, a small application is put into Windows which, when run, will firstly access our Challenge Server to see which Challenges you have accepted. It will then scan your Sims 2 game files to see how you are progressing with achieving the Objectives. It then reports back to the Challenges Server with this information so that your TSR Challenge Profile can be updated, and your name can be included in the Hall of Fame.

The Challenge Wizard does not return any more info from your PC than the Challenge Data. Neither does it have any ability to alter any game files in any way as it is a 'read only' tool.

What about Cheats?

One thing we do understand here at TSR is that everyone plays The Sims 2 in their own way (and that is how it was designed). If you play your game using cheats then we are not about to tell you to change. If you wish to play these Challenges and cannot avoid the 'motherlode' temptation, then that's your choice. Play the game (and the Challenges) the way you want to, we just want you to have fun!

That said, we would encourage you to at least try to play Challenges without cheats so that you can experience the game with objective based play, rather than the 'sandbox' that you are used to. We are certain that you will find the whole Sims 2/TSR Challenge experience very rewarding this way!

Note: Some cheats that you may use in game (hacks and modifiers) or other tools (like SimPe) do not always register in the game code that an action or behaviour was carried out, so the Wizard might not report those objectives as completed even if they work in the game. The only way to truly achieve such objectives is to achieve them in game, without cheating. If you use cheats, please do not report bugs with the Challenges, as these will almost certainly be the cause.

Sounds great! How do I get started?

The easiest way to jump in is by accepting the Introduction Challenge. Once accepted, download the Sims2Pack file for that Challenge and run it to put the Objective Sim into your games 'Lots Bin'. Check out the objectives needed to win the Challenge, and load up the game and play 'Sonny Day', your target Challenge Sim.

After you have done this for the first time, you can run the Challenge Wizard to track your progress. You can see which objectives have been achieved both in the Wizard, and on the Challenge Web Pages, as they are updated whenever the Wizard checks your game files.

Once you achieve all four objectives of the Introductory Challenge it will drop down to the status of Completed. Your Profile Page will be updated, and your name will appear on the Challenges Top List.
